Get to know the school
How it's doing. In 2024/25, 71.0% of pupils reached the expected standard in reading, writing, and maths, compared to the national median of 64%. The higher standard was reached by 18.0%. Ofsted rated the school Outstanding in May 2024. Narrow the comparison to schools whose pupils have similar backgrounds and it does better still (8.3 out of 10 against similar schools, 7.6 out of 10 against all schools).
Beyond the classroom. Pupils join the Christian Union, Code Club, and Gifted and Talented after-school club. Music lessons include piano, guitar, and woodwind. Trips visit Rivelin Valley, the Yorkshire Natural History Museum, Weston Park Museum, Cannon Hall Farm, Matlock farm, Ninja Warrior Wincobank, an Iron Age Hillfort, and Air Haus. Both breakfast and after-school clubs are available.
Getting in. The school has 619 pupils in a building with 577 places, meaning it is over capacity by 42. The school is over its stated capacity, so places are competitive.
